Chapter 1: Desperate Quest

A young man stood in his battered armor, a testament to his many battles.

It was once majestic, but now it was dented and shattered.

His chest plate bore the marks of uncounted encounters, and his gauntlets were jagged from the myriad blows they had endured.

His belt held together the remains of his arsenal, and his helmet was cracked and damaged.

But despite his armor's state, Tom remained.

Tom stood defiantly on the ridge, scanning a vast expanse stretching as far as the eye could see.

The wind howled through the gnarled trees, carrying an eerie silence that weighed heavily upon his heart.

For days on end, he had traveled this strange realm, his hope eroding with each moment.

Lost and mixed up, he found himself on the edge of despair.

Realization gripped his soul—he may never return home, and even if he did, he would forever be changed.

Once a timid and awkward boy, Tom had been remade into the fierce Insectus.

Bullies shook before him, and he protected his loved ones with stubborn resolve.

But now, in this accursed world, he felt his courage wane.

The monstrous creatures lurking in the shadows, their matchless might, struck fear deep within him.

Doubt chewed at his resolve; did he possess the guts to defeat these abominations?

A booming roar pierced the air, shaking Tom from his thoughts.

He turned, his eyes widening in alarm, and beheld a monstrous horror charging straight at him.

Towering over him in size and armed with razor-sharp claws and fangs, this creature threatened to crush him beneath its immense weight.

Tom knew in his bones that he alone could not slay such a behemoth—escape became his sole focus.

Without hesitation, Tom's feet propelled him into a frantic sprint, but the monster's ferocity matched his speed.

Through the dense thicket, they tore, each step heralding their imminent collision.

The monster's fiery breath caressed the nape of Tom's neck, urging him to seek an audacious solution.

He could not hope to outrun his relentless pursuer; he must confront it head-on.

In a daring maneuver, Tom skidded to a halt, pivoting to face the charging abomination.

Drawing upon the wellspring of his Insectus powers, he centered his focus, feeling their might surge within him.

Every fiber of his being brimmed with strength and purpose. He knew, beyond any doubt, that he possessed the means to conquer this loathsome creature.

With indomitable spirit, Tom propelled himself toward the monster, fists poised for battle.

The creature swung its claws with blinding speed, but Tom's agility defied comprehension as he gracefully evaded the onslaught.

A swift and precise punch landed squarely on the monster's visage, eliciting an anguished roar as it stumbled backward, stunned.

Exploiting the brief respite, Tom pressed his advantage with relentless vigor.

Blow after blow rained down upon the creature—a punch to the gut, a bone-crushing kick to the chest.

The earth shook as the monster crashed to the ground, defeated.

Standing triumphant over the vanquished titan, Tom reveled in his victory.

However, he knew all too well that this was but a harbinger of the trials yet to come.

Countless adversaries awaited him in this treacherous domain, and he would confront them all if he were ever to reclaim his rightful place at home.

Undeterred by the looming perils, Tom glanced upon his battle-weary form.

His once-majestic insect-inspired armor lay even more reduced to broken fragments clinging desperately to his battered frame.

His once-gleaming weapons were shattered or lost, leaving him with only a remnant of his former arsenal:

A few strands of spider silk thread weavers.

A partially functioning helmet, missing a chunk over his right temple. The heads-up display was less stable than before.

The resilient black under armor, torn and pierced, revealing the delicate flesh below.

He was a shadow of his former self, but he was determined to survive.

He sighed, shaking his head in acceptance of the toll this journey had exacted. He gathered the pieces of armor and weapons that he could find.

He placed them in an animal skin bag he made along with other pieces of armor and tech.

Slinging the bag over his head he readied himself to set forth.

Weariness gnawed at his bones, and hunger and thirst plagued him.

The ever-present specter of the enemy loomed in the shadows, lurking, biding their time.

Summoning the last vestiges of his unwavering determination, Tom rallied his dwindling strength, fixated on the mission that held his very survival in the balance.

With the imminent encroachment of nightfall in this merciless forest, he sought shelter, a respite from the imminent horrors that lurked within the encroaching shadows.

The sun's once-potent rays receded, their diminished strength threatening to surrender to the encompassing darkness, eager to engulf Tom in its grip.

Yet, just as despair began to cloud his vision, a glimmer of hope pierced the veil—a cave, hidden amongst the treacherous terrain.

Heart pounding, he ventured inside, his spirit buoyed by the revelation that it stood unoccupied, providing him a temporary sanctuary.

Wasting no time, Tom sprang into action, gathering stones, branches, and wood, fashioning makeshift fortifications from the meager resources at his disposal.

Utilizing his extraordinary spider silk weavers, he skillfully bound the disparate elements together, constructing an illusion of security in the face of abject uncertainty.

The newly formed barrier, solidified and steadfast, offered him solace as he succumbed to a deep, well-earned slumber, the first true respite since his ill-fated arrival in this nightmarish realm.

As he drifted into the realm of dreams, his mind wandered to the passage of time.

Perhaps a week had passed since Starfish Jack, his treacherous foe, had lured him through the portal, leading him astray into this realm of terror and impending doom.

If Tom emerged from this crucible of anguish unscathed, he vowed to ensure that Starfish Jack would face the consequences of his deceit.

Days turned to weeks, and Tom dedicated himself to the acquisition of sustenance and vital resources.

Guided by the wealth of survival knowledge housed within his Heads Up Display, he devoured survival skill videos, devoured survival literature, and studied illustrative examples, absorbing the knowledge like a sponge.

These invaluable lessons bestowed upon him the art of concealing his scent, erasing traces of his presence, and eluding the ever-watchful gaze of merciless predators.

Though he still faced intermittent battles, they paled in comparison to the trials he had encountered previously.

Within the comforting embrace of the cave, Tom labored tirelessly, transforming the surrounding area into a formidable fortress.

The once-infernal forest, teeming with predatory threats, became a hunting ground where he cunningly turned the tables on his foes.

Luring them into his meticulously constructed web of traps and lethal mechanisms, he eradicated the encroaching dangers one by one.

Guided by his superhuman strength, a testament to his unique abilities, he effortlessly lifted the carcasses of fallen beasts, their weight inconsequential against his formidable might.

Yet, it was the creatures that surpassed his limits that served as a stark reminder of his vulnerability.

Amidst the construction of his stronghold, Tom devoted considerable effort to fashioning new armor and weapons from the remnants of his hard-won victories.

To his astonishment, he discovered that the bones of these fearsome creatures possessed a resilience that surpassed the alloys of his previous arsenal.

Infusing them with his ingenuity, he skillfully fashioned a camouflaged ensemble, allowing him to seamlessly blend into the surrounding environment.

His most devastating close-quarters weapons emerged in the form of the Mantis arms.

A foldable, bladed marvel, they ensnared larger prey, rending flesh with surgical precision.

The exoskeletal muscle system, remnants from his previous armor, underwent modification, seamlessly integrating potent muscles into the extraordinary bone-based pincers.

Enhancing his mobility, hoppers, inspired by the powerful legs of grasshoppers, were affixed to his legs.

These remarkable appendages propelled him with lightning speed, enabling him to evade danger with unparalleled agility.

A scorpion tail-like stinger found its place upon his back, drawing upon the venom extracted from various venomous creatures.

The concoction he devised proved lethal, capable of incapacitating foes several magnitudes stronger than himself.

Months bled into one another within the depths of the forest, witnessing the culmination of Tom's tireless efforts to rebuild his armor and weapons.

Yet, a desire to press forward tugged at his being, urging him to seek sentient dwellings that may shed light upon his whereabouts.

Determined to uncover the path leading him back home, he sat within the confines of the cave, his helmet stationed upon a dedicated platform, scanning the surroundings for imminent threats.

And then, at last, a revelation unfurled before him—an injured humanoid, relentlessly pursued by a savage menagerie.

At that moment, hope surged within his heart. This humanoid, this survivor, held the potential key to his liberation from the relentless jungle that had ensnared him.

Tom donned his helmet, his resolve blazing, and launched himself toward the fleeing figure, ready to seize destiny in his grasp.
